1 mg = 0.001 g
31 mg * 0.001 = 0.31 grams per staple
0.31 g * 250 = 7.75 grams per 250 staples
In order to find the slope of line that passes through 2 points, use the equation slope=rise/run
rise = 5-(-4) =9
run = 2- 0 =2
slope = rise/run = 9/2
